Just a few of the workers assisting the Children with their Saturday morning shopping spree.Last Saturday, December 16, Grant County Masons from the four Lodges in the County, with the assistance of some of their wives and other helpers, invited 65 Grant County children to shop for the Holidays. $110.00 in funds were allocated for each child, chosen by the local Grant County School nurses as those in need.

This annual event, titled "Clothe A Child", is sponsored by Grant County Masonic Relief, which is made up of the Hurley, Mimbres, Santa Rita, and Silver City Masonic Lodges. Each year the respective Lodges have fundraisers, in combination with donations from their members and others, to support this charitable activity, which is but one of the many ways the Lodges support our community.

Masons (members of Freemasonry) are the initial starting point for the entire Masonic "Appendant Bodies", i.e. you have to be a Mason in good standing to belong to the Shriners, Knights Templar, Scottish Rite, Order of the Eastern Star (OES), and others, all of which make charity their primary effort.
